Heritage Bee Co are chemical-free and antibiotic-free beekeepers, resulting in honey as nature intended - essentially organic. They are proud beekeepers! They do not import any honey, nor blend with any honey outside their own professionally managed apiaries. The apiaries are surrounded by wildflower meadows, nearby Provincially-protected wetlands, and Ontario's Niagara Escarpment - a UNESCO World Biosphere Reserve. Also miles away from commercial agriculture. A dream sanctuary for honeybees!
Only available for sale in Ontario. Heritage bee honey is raw, unpasteurized, minimally processed and hyper-local.

Beeswax food wraps naturally preserve and prolong the life of your leftovers, snacks, baked goods and more. A must have for every kitchen!
All you have to do is wrap it around food or the top of your container - stay away from meat though! After each use, wash it with cold water and use natural soap if needed and air dry. When you're not using it (you'll want to use it daily) store it folded loosely. They last up to 150 uses with proper care, so they're a great replacement for things like aluminium foil and plastic wrap.
Click the red button in the top left corner for a quick demo!
Three piece set includes a small 7" × 7", medium 10" × 10", and large 13" x 14".
Made of: 100% premium cotton, beeswax, organic jojoba oil, pine tree resin.
